    That knowledge is given to *every* heart. It's called the "Natural Law" (not to be confused w/the law of nature) that should guide your conscience, seperating right from wrong, reasoning. Most Protestant denominations called it a myth a while back, because it was taught by the Catholic Church. Some Protestant Denoms as of late have been wrestling with it, and a few have now accepted it. Is it in the Bible? Yes,I t is: Paul writes to the Romans describing Gentiles who do not yet have the law but “do by nature what the law requires,” saying that they prove that “what the law requires is written on their hearts, while their conscience also bears witness and their conflicting thoughts accuse or perhaps excuse them” before God (Rom. 2:14-16).
